Configuration Manager serverutvecklingskrav
I Configuration Manager kan SMS-providern och tillhörande tekniker programmeras med hjälp av följande programmeringsspråk.
Hanterad kod
Configuration Manager SDK tillhandahåller Microsoft .NET Framework bibliotek för åtkomst till SMS-providern och även för att utöka Configuration Manager-konsolen.
Obs!
Du kan också använda namnområdet System.Management för att komma åt SMS-providern, men den här metoden dokumenteras inte i Configuration Manager SDK.
Programmering av SMS-providern med hanterad kod har följande krav:
Installerad Configuration Manager platsserver
Microsoft. ConfigurationManagement.ManagementProvider .NET Framework sammansättning.
Microsoft Visual Studio
Microsoft .NET Framework version 4
NET Framework
Du bör ha version 4 av .NET Framework installerad på utvecklingsdatorn och på de datorer som du vill distribuera .NET Framework program till. Information om hur du laddar ned det .NET Framework omdistribuerbara paketet finns i Ladda ned .NET Framework. Den installeras också som en del av Visual Studio.
Configuration Manager-konsolens användargränssnittstillägg
Programmering Configuration Manager konsoltillägg har följande krav:
Installerad Configuration Manager platsserver
Installerad Configuration Manager-konsolen
Microsoft Visual Studio
Microsoft. ConfigurationManagement.ManagementProvider .NET Framework sammansättning.
Microsoft .NET Framework 4
Mer information finns i Om konsoltillägg.
Specifik information om hur du distribuerar Configuration Manager konsoltillägg finns i Configuration Manager distribution av konsoltillägg
Vbscript
Du kan använda Windows Management Instrumentation (WMI) för att få åtkomst till SMS-providern.
Skriptexemplen finns i VBScript och använder WMI för att komma åt Configuration Manager. Mer information finns i Översikt över objekt.
Programmering av SMS-providern med VBScript har följande krav:
Installerad Configuration Manager platsserver
Windows Script Host
Mer information om skript med WMI finns i Windows Management Instrumentation.
C++
C++-exempel tillhandahålls för vissa Configuration Manager tekniker där C++ är det lämpligaste utvecklingsspråket. I de flesta fall bör C++-utvecklare använda VBScript-exemplen som en guide. Mer information om hur du använder WMI med C++ finns i Skapa ett WMI-program med C++.
Andra språk
För språk som inte baseras på .NET Framework använder du VBScript-exemplen som utgångspunkt för att komma åt Configuration Manager via WMI.
Viktigt
Mer information om allmänna Configuration Manager krav finns i Konfigurationer som stöds.
Se även
Configuration Manager krav för klientutveckling
Configuration Manager SDK-bibliotek och huvudfiler